On Saturday, Dec. 9 at the Cathedral of St. Paul, Bishop Joseph Williams will ordain 18 men as permanent deacons for the Archdiocese of St. Paul and Minneapolis. The Saint Paul Seminary’s 2023 permanent diaconate class ties the largest ever in archdiocese history.
